The 2004 model was not a base model, it was the only model made and in 2005 it was called a Limited. The 2004 had an extra feature that no other Crossfire came with and that was the auto dimming rear view mirror. The 2004 came with an auto or a manual transmission. It also had the wiring for the navigation radio, this was not in future models.
Base models and special edition cars were cheaper with less features, you have the top of the line model.

I had the same flickering light and I had to get at the washer fluid tank and clean it out. It was all slimed up in there and that made the float sticky. When the fluid was used up some more the light stayed on all the time.
